Grade MinimumScore MaximumScore
A 90 100
A- 85 89.5
B+ 80 84.5
B 75 79.5
B- 70 74.5
C+ 65 69.5
C 60 64.5
C- 56 59.5
D+ 53 55.5
D 50 52.5
PLAN OF STUDY GUIDELINES:
  • The study plan used to determine graduation eligibility.
  • Teaching in English.
  • Study Academic Years = 4 Years at 8 semesters.
  • Academic year consists of 3 semesters (Fall, Spring and Summer).
  • Fall and Spring semesters = 15 Weeks.
  • Total number of Credit Hours = 140.
  • The minimum study load for students during the fall or spring = 12 credit hours.
  • The maximum study load for students during the fall or spring = 21 credit hours.
  • The maximum study load for students during the summer = 7 credit hours.
  • Each student has the responsibility to insure that he completes all courses required for graduation, completes prerequisites for required courses, and completes all other requirements of the faculty as explained previously.
